  • BIG K.R.I.T – Hometown Hero

    I love this track. It isn’t long, doesn’t have the most amazing lyrics, but dude’s flow, voice and beat is catchy. Plus, Krit made the beat himself.  He doesn’t mind digging in the crates, and using samples, either.  He’s from Meridian, Mississippi, and just recently (as in, “last week”) got signed to Def Jam. He dropped his recent mixtape, “Krit Wuz Here” a month or so ago. I would like to know what’s up with the artwork on that mixtape. For a southern rapper, it looks like the last thing I’d ever see as far as artwork goes.
